  1. On March 22, Wallows dropped their first album “Nothing Happens.”
  2. The California, alt-indie band released an 11 track album after their popular EP “Spring.”
  3. Right off their development was evident. The album opened up with its first track titled, “Only Friend.”
  4. The song starts off with a guitar riff that instantly draws the listener in. The track is very guitar heavy and captures the “lonely” feel very well.
  5. The song has a similar but different feel from their past music, setting up how the listener can expect how the whole album will be.
  6. “Treacherous Doctor” is the high energy track that follows. The song focuses on the pains of growing up which is evident in the chaotic keyboard at the end.
  7. The next three songs that follow are “Sidelines,” “Are You Bored Yet? (Feat. Clairo)” and “Scrawny.” All three of these songs were released as singles before the album’s release. Each song completely different from each other production wise but very similar message wise.
  8. “Ice cold pool” is an interesting track. Many longtime fans can recognize a piece of one of their early singles “Underneath the Streetlights in the Winter Outside Your House” featured in it. A homage to their past music.
  9. The next three tracks that follow all have an underlying meaning about love hidden by their catchy or slow tunes.
  10. The album ends with a slow song titled “Do Not Wait.” The song —like the others— focuses on growing up and the changes that come with it.
  11. What makes this song so unique is that it features Dylan Minnette speaking towards the end. He says lines about his personal life, for example, “your parents will eventually separate.”
  12. A slower version of the riff that started the album ends the song connecting the album from start to finish giving it the “it all came full circle” storybook ending.
  13. If coming-of-age was a music genre, this album would fall perfectly in it. It tackled things like growing up and love witch catchy lyrics and sound.
  14. The production of the album was unbelievable as well. Each song flowed well and they all seemed as if it were connected to the other. It’s impressive because each song was its own.
  15. The whole album wasn’t just high energy songs or depressing ones either, it was a good variation of both. Anyone can find enjoyable depending on what they prefer.
